30 C.F.R. § 556.700

May I assign or sublease all or any part of the record title interest in my lease?

(a) With BOEM approval, you may assign your whole, or a partial record title interest in your entire lease, or in any aliquot(s) thereof.

(b) With BOEM approval, you may sever all, or a portion of, your operating rights.

(c) You must request approval of each assignment of a record title interest and each sublease of an operating rights interest. Each instrument that transfers a record title interest must describe, by aliquot parts, the interest you propose to transfer. Each instrument that severs an operating rights interest must describe, by officially designated aliquot parts and depth levels, the interest proposed to be transferred.
